Understanding the Recovery-Performance Connection
Before diving into solutions, it’s important to understand what happens during recovery. When you exercise, you create microscopic tears in muscle tissue, deplete energy stores, and trigger inflammation (a natural response that helps repair and strengthen the body). Your body needs time and the right conditions to address these changes.
Proper recovery allows for:
- Muscle tissue repair and growth
- Replenishment of energy stores
- Reduction of exercise-induced inflammation
- Restoration of normal range of motion
- Mental rejuvenation
Without adequate recovery, these processes remain incomplete. You might notice:
- Persistent soreness that doesn’t improve
- Decreased performance in subsequent workouts
- Increased perception of effort during exercise
- Joint stiffness that lingers
- General fatigue that affects daily life
As we age, these recovery needs become even more pronounced. The body’s natural recovery processes slow down, making intentional recovery practices not just beneficial but necessary for maintaining an active lifestyle.
